I am trying for sometime to connect to my university slip/ppp
account thru linux on my home computer. I have a barebones dip script; i
have changed the /etc/hosts; i have changed the /etc/resolv.conf files so
that they include the proper hostnames, name servers.
The Linux ver is 1.2.8
The dip ver is 3.3.7n-uri
To make things short:
0) I get this msg:
Local: Unknown server. in the dip script: get local
1) I get a remote IP address
2) I cant use any applications like telnet..
3) Ping localhost works, anything else ... nope
The details are:
The dip script is the same as the sample.dip as in the dip man
pages with changes in the phone number, loginid and passwd.
I am being assigned a dynamic IP address by my ISP; if i type
ifconfig now the output is :
-----------------------------
lo Link encap:Local Loopback
inet addr:127.0.0.1 Bcast:127.255.255.255 Mask:255.0.0.0
UP BROADCAST LOOPBACK RUNNING MTU:2000 Metric:1
RX packets:0 errors:0 dropped:0 overruns:0
TX packets:266 errors:0 dropped:0 overruns:0
sl0 Link encap:VJ Serial Line IP
inet addr:127.0.0.1 P-t-P:128.59.36.65 Mask:255.255.255.0
UP POINTOPOINT RUNNING MTU:296 Metric:1
RX packets:0 errors:0 dropped:0 compressed:0
TX packets:6 errors:0 dropped:0 compressed:0
---------------------------------
I do get a differnt ip address each time. Now if i ping
localhost i get perfect results but if i ping the IP addr(remote host)
^^^^^^^^^ ^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^
i get:
---------------------------------
PING 128.59.32.156 (128.59.32.156): 56 data bytes
--- 128.59.32.156 ping statistics ---
7 packets transmitted, 0 packets received, 100% packet loss
---------------------------------
I can see the modem rcv and snd lights blinking. If i type ping
the remotehostname i dond get any thing the only msg i get is no such host.
I cant telnet or ftp or any thing!!! Am i doing someythig wrong?
or should i typr something else? One other thing if i put mode PPP in my
dip script, i dont get a connection at all !!!
Sometimes i get Local: Unknown host in the dip scrpt.
^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^
I dont have any program pppd but on bootup i do see PPP Version ...
SLIP Version ....
